[quote=BBD]Why are some features of Steam not available to me?
Limited users are not able to send friend invites or initiate chat sessions. We've chosen to limit access to these features as a means of protecting our customers from those who abuse Steam merely for evil purposes such as spamming and phishing. Spammers' and phishers' ability to send pesky invites and chat requests to strangers is thereby reduced, protecting legitimate users from annoyance and scams.
The good news is that other features are still available. Limited users can still create community groups, be added as friends, and chat with other users.
Please note: limited users must navigate to their Steam community homepages in order to view friend requests.
How can I gain access to all Steam features?
To access all features of Steam, simply purchase a game from the Steam store, redeem a Gift or Guest Pass* on Steam, complete a microtransaction, or activate a retail game on Steam.
* Access to features may be limited to the duration of the Guest Pass.
Can I gain access to these features by playing free demos, adding a non-Steam game as a shortcut, or promotional trials like Free Weekends?
No. Demos, Free Weekends, free games (Examples: Alien Swarm, free versions of Portal or Team Fortress 2), and other promotions do not act as qualifying items.[/quote]
